Factors Affecting the Cost

Several factors come into play when determining the cost of exterior house paint. These include:

Size of the House: The larger the house, the more paint and labor will be required, leading to higher costs.
Type of Paint: The quality and brand of paint can significantly impact the cost. Higher-quality paints often come at a higher price.
Preparation Work: If your house requires significant prep work, such as scraping off old paint or repairing damaged surfaces, it can add to the overall cost.
Number of Stories: Multi-story houses generally require more equipment, scaffolding, and safety measures, which can increase the cost.
Painting Method: The method of application, such as brushing, rolling, or spraying, can affect the cost. Some methods may require more materials and time.
Location: The cost of labor and materials can vary depending on your geographical location.
Accessibility: Difficult-to-reach areas, such as high peaks or intricate architectural details, may require additional time and effort, resulting in higher costs.

It’s important to consider these factors when estimating the cost of painting your house’s exterior.

Types of Paint

There are various types of paint available for exterior house painting, each with its own pros and cons. The type of paint you choose can affect both the cost and the durability of the paint job. Here are some common types of exterior house paint:

Latex Paint: This water-based paint is popular for its ease of use, quick drying time, and easy cleanup. It is also more environmentally friendly compared to oil-based paints.
Oil-based Paint: Oil-based paint provides a durable finish and is known for its smooth application. However, it has a strong odor and requires longer drying times.
Acrylic Paint: Acrylic paint offers excellent color retention and resistance to fading. It is also flexible and can withstand various weather conditions.
Stain: Stains are popular for showcasing the natural beauty of wood siding or decks. They provide a more translucent finish compared to paints.

The type of paint you choose will depend on your preferences, the surface to be painted, and the desired durability.

Painting Methods

The method used to apply the paint can affect both the cost and the quality of the finish. Here are some common painting methods:

Brushing: Brushing is the traditional method that provides precise control, especially for detailed areas. However, it can be time-consuming, resulting in higher labor costs.
Rolling: Rolling is a faster method that covers larger areas efficiently. It is suitable for smooth surfaces but may not reach all the nooks and crannies.
Spraying: Spraying is the quickest method and provides an even, smooth finish. However, it requires specialized equipment and may result in overspray.

Choosing the right painting method will depend on the surface, the desired finish, and your budget.

Comparison of Prices

To provide you with a better understanding of the cost of exterior house paint, let’s compare the prices based on different house sizes:

House Size
Average Cost Range

Small (1,000-1,500 sq. ft.)
$1,500 – $3,500

Medium (1,500-2,500 sq. ft.)
$3,500 – $6,500

Large (2,500-4,000 sq. ft.)
$6,500 – $10,000

Extra-Large (4,000+ sq. ft.)
$10,000+

Please note that these are average cost ranges and can vary depending on the factors mentioned earlier.

FAQ

Here are some frequently asked questions about the cost of exterior house paint:

1. How long does exterior house paint typically last?

Exterior house paint can last anywhere from five to ten years, depending on factors such as climate, paint quality, and maintenance.

2. Should I hire a professional painter or do it myself?

The decision to hire a professional painter or tackle the project yourself depends on your expertise, time availability, and budget. Professionals can provide a high-quality finish but come at a cost.

3. Does the cost of exterior house paint include labor?

Yes, the cost of exterior house paint often includes both the paint and the labor required for the painting project. However, it’s essential to clarify this with the painting contractor.

4. Can I save money by buying cheaper paint?

While cheaper paint may save you money upfront, it may not provide the same durability and long-lasting finish as higher-quality paint. Investing in quality paint can save you money in the long run.

5. Should I paint my house before selling it?

Painting the exterior of your house before selling it can significantly enhance its curb appeal and increase its market value. It’s often a worthwhile investment.
